mejsel 0.1

A collection of Facebook Chisel commands.

Available commands

Mejsel contains commands for visualizing CGRects and CGPoints, and for printing information about the current method when stopped in a method preamble. The following sections explain the commands briefly; for more information, use the help <command_name> command in lldb.

Visualization commands

Command Description
vrect <rect> <refview> Visualizes (using a red-bordered view) a CGRect whose coordinates are specified in the coordinate space of refview.
vpoint <point> <refview> Similar to vrectbut takes a CGPoint as the first parameter instead of a CGRect.

Note: The arguments passed to the above commands are required to be wrapped in quotes if they contain whitespace. If you don't wrap them, you'll probably be presented with a bunch of lldb error messages.

Preamble commands

The following commands only work as expected when stopped in a method preamble, e.g. a Framework method that you don't have the symbols for.

Command Description
parg [--all] [<index>] [<type>] Prints method arguments. Tries to guess the argument type based on the method signature. Note: Does not work very well for structs.
pself Prints the value of self.
psel Prints the value of the sel argument, i.e. the selector for the current method.

Caveats

These commands haven't been used for very long which means that there are a lot of situations in which they don't work. If you happen to find a certain incantation of a command that always results in errors, please report an issue and I'll have a look.
